What exactly is a Registered Agent?

A designated agent is an entity or company appointed to handle legal correspondence and official correspondence on in representation of a company or limited company. This includes important notices such as service of process, IRS forms, and regulatory documents. The designated agent ensures that a business remains in good standing by operating as its designated contact for legal issues.

Registered agents must have a physical address in the jurisdiction where the company is registered. This requirement is essential because legal documents cannot be sent to a P.O. Box. The function of a designated agent is critical, as it helps ensure that the company is informed of any lawsuits in a prompt manner, allowing timely responses and preventing unattended judgments.

Many businesses choose to hire registered agent services to manage these responsibilities. These providers offer a level of expertise and dependability, ensuring that all notices are handled properly and promptly. For both an LLC or corporation, hiring a filing agent can help maintain adherence with regulatory requirements and simplify the administration of legal obligations.

Designated Agent Compliance and Regulatory Obligations

Designated agents play a crucial role in upholding a company's adherence with legal requirements. They are tasked for accepting significant official documents, such as service of process, tax notices, and compliance-related documents on behalf of the company. Each jurisdiction mandates that companies designate a registered agent, making it a legal requirement for corporations and limited liability companies. Neglect to properly appoint an agent can lead to sanctions, including loss of good standing or inability to operate business in the jurisdiction.

To ensure adherence, designated representatives must fulfill specific criteria outlined by local laws. Generally, a designated agent must be at least 18 years and reside in the state where the business is incorporated. For businesses that function nationwide, selecting a reliable agent service can guarantee that all regulatory requirements are fulfilled uniformly across different states. Many jurisdictions also require registered agents to have a real location within the state, as P.O. boxes do not suffice for official notifications.

In addition to meeting legal obligations, designated representatives have duties that include sending received documents to the company without delay and keeping accurate records of communications. Businesses should regularly verify their registered agent's information to guarantee adherence, as any changes in the agent's standing or address must be communicated to the state. By choosing the right registered agent, businesses can prevent costly legal issues and ensure they stay in compliance with local regulators.

Fees of Registered Agency Services

As you evaluate the fees of registered agent services, it is crucial to understand that costs can differ significantly based on the provider and the quality of service provided. Typically, yearly costs for registered agent services range from fifty to three hundred dollars. Factors affecting this cost include the credibility of the provider, the variety of additional services provided, and whether the service operates nationwide or is specific to certain states.

Affordable registered agency services often provide essential compliance features at a lower cost. However, businesses seeking a thorough solution may opt for more recognized commercial registered agent services. These companies might offer a more extensive suite of services, such as postal forwarding and compliance alerts, which can justify a premium charge. It is recommended to compare registered agent services based on quality, not just cost, to ensure that essential responsibilities and compliance obligations are met.

For budget-conscious business owners, there are options for a low-cost registered agent or affordable registered agency service. While these may be suitable for startups or lesser enterprises, it is important to carefully review their credibility and client feedback. The most inexpensive services could come with little help or hidden fees, so thorough research is essential to selecting a service that balances affordability with dependable support.
